2014-01-20 89 views
0

我想執行HTTP(S)請求,但單獨處理與.NET HTTP客戶端堆棧打開的套接字連接。這會爲我工作的API應該是這樣的:通過提供的流的HTTP請求

new HttpWebRequest(Stream transportStream) 

new HttpWebRequest(SslStream transportStream) 

標準.NET HTTP客戶端看起來也許不支持此方案。可以?爲.NET創建替代的HTTP客戶端嗎?我只能找到HttpWebRequest和朋友的包裝。我非常想避免實現基本的HTTP協議解析自己。

回答